How Is Magnetism Used In Tape Recorders? Magnetic tape recording works by converting electrical audio signals into magnetic energy, which imprints a record of the signal onto a moving tape covered in magnetic particles. Between the reels, the tape passes over a series of magnetic heads that convert audio signals into magnetic energy and back
